Quick Answer

Gloucester County, NJ: 2.20% effective rate · $11,499/yr median tax · median home $522,695

Orange County, CA: 0.61% effective rate · $2,438/yr median tax · median home $399,794

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the property tax difference between Gloucester County and Orange County?
Gloucester County, NJ has an effective property tax rate of 2.20% with a median annual tax of $11,499. Orange County, CA has a rate of 0.61% with a median annual tax of $2,438. The difference is 1.59 percentage points.
Which county has higher property taxes, Gloucester County or Orange County?
Gloucester County, NJ has the higher effective property tax rate at 2.20% compared to 0.61%.
How do Gloucester County and Orange County compare to the national average?
The national average effective property tax rate is 1.06%. Gloucester County is above average at 2.20%, and Orange County is below average at 0.61%.
